So I guess I am the first one here who has stayed. I had seen it earlier during my visit to Delhi when I stayed at the Marriott, and thought it was still closed.

Anyway, it has growing pains still. The thermostat in my first room didn't work, as the heat didn't get above 21.5 no matter how high you set it. I wasted a lot of time talking to the front desk (they tried to send someone to fix it, send a portable heater) until I finally said just get me a new room.

I ended up complaining to Vikas Arora, director of rooms (he had greeted me when I arrived the first night, gave me his cards and said if you need anything let me know). He apologized profusely and thought about ways he could make it up. In the end he invited me there prior to my departing flight for dinner and to use the sauna. Which was a nice treat.

The property itself is beautiful, service ... I don't know, Indian? Not blown away by regular staff. But if you want to try it out definitely contact Vikas Arora if any issues and he'll fix them right away.
